新聞中心
Redis是一種內(nèi)存數(shù)據(jù)庫,是一個開源的、高性能的鍵值對存儲系統(tǒng)。與傳統(tǒng)的關(guān)系型數(shù)據(jù)庫不同,Redis表中存儲的是鍵值對,其中鍵可以是字符串、哈希、列表、集合和有序集合等不同的類型。如果你使用Redis作為你的數(shù)據(jù)庫,那么你一定需要學習一下如何查看所有的表。

10年積累的成都網(wǎng)站設計、成都網(wǎng)站制作經(jīng)驗,可以快速應對客戶對網(wǎng)站的新想法和需求。提供各種問題對應的解決方案。讓選擇我們的客戶得到更好、更有力的網(wǎng)絡服務。我雖然不認識你,你也不認識我。但先網(wǎng)站設計制作后付款的網(wǎng)站建設流程,更有濱海免費網(wǎng)站建設讓你可以放心的選擇與我們合作。
在Redis中,使用CLI(Command Line Interface)可以輕松的查看所有表。首先我們需要在終端中輸入以下命令:
redis-cli
如果Redis是通過本地服務器來運行的,那么我們會看到以下提示:
127.0.0.1:6379>
這表明我們已經(jīng)成功連接到了Redis服務器。接下來我們需要使用以下命令列出所有的表:
KEYS *
這個命令將返回所有的鍵名,這些鍵名就是我們Redis中所有表的名稱。如果你只想看到指定模式的鍵,可以使用通配符“*”來過濾結(jié)果。
不過需要注意的是,使用鍵的通配符會消耗一定的資源,所以在生產(chǎn)環(huán)境中不要頻繁的使用通配符來查找表。
在返回表的名稱后,你可以使用以下命令來查看特定表的內(nèi)容:
GET table_name
其中,“table_name”就是你要查看的表的名稱。如果這個表是一個字符串類型的表,那么將返回鍵名對應的值。
如果這個表是其他類型的表,比如集合、列表或者有序集合,那么你需要使用相應的命令來查看表的內(nèi)容。下面是一些示例:
– 查看哈希表
HGETALL table_name
– 查看列表
LRANGE table_name 0 -1
– 查看集合
SMEMBERS table_name
– 查看有序集合
ZRANGE table_name 0 -1 WITHSCORES
當然,上述命令只是Redis提供了相應的查看表的內(nèi)容的命令,如果你需要查詢的表不是這些類型,那么你可以查看Redis的官方文檔來了解更多的命令。
另外,有一些常用的工具和客戶端可以幫助你查看Redis中所有的表。其中一種工具是Redis Commander。這是一個基于Web的Redis管理工具,可以讓你通過瀏覽器來查看Redis中的數(shù)據(jù)。另外還有一些第三方的Redis客戶端工具,比如Redis Desktop Manager等。
綜上所述,查看所有的表是Redis使用過程中的一個基本操作。無論是使用命令行還是使用客戶端工具,掌握這個技能都是非常有必要的。
香港服務器選創(chuàng)新互聯(lián),2H2G首月10元開通。
創(chuàng)新互聯(lián)(www.cdcxhl.com)互聯(lián)網(wǎng)服務提供商,擁有超過10年的服務器租用、服務器托管、云服務器、虛擬主機、網(wǎng)站系統(tǒng)開發(fā)經(jīng)驗。專業(yè)提供云主機、虛擬主機、域名注冊、VPS主機、云服務器、香港云服務器、免備案服務器等。
本文名稱:深入Redis查看所有表(redis查看所有表)
文章分享:http://m.fisionsoft.com.cn/article/cdpghps.html


咨詢
建站咨詢
